#68133f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68133f is composed of 40.8% red, 7.5%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.7% magenta, 39.4%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 328.9 degrees, a saturation of 69.1% and a lightness of 24.1%. #68133f color hex could be obtained by blending #d0267e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#68133f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#68133f has RGB values of R:104, G:19,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.82, Y:0.39, K:0.59. Its decimal value is 6820671.

Shades and Tints of #68133f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040103 is the darkest color, while #fdf3f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#68133f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#42393e is the less saturated color, while #7b0040 is the most saturated one.
